Interview with Iftikār Abū Shullayḥ

Biography: The intrview was recorded on August 2, 2004 with Iftikār Abū Shullayḥ, female, born in 1936 in Jaffa, Palestine and resides in Shātīlā Refugee camp, Lebanon.
